If you're choosing a fintech platform for a business in India in 2026, the best option depends on what you're trying to solve—payments, banking, payroll, lending, or finance automation. | Business need | Top fintechs | Why they're strong | |---|---|---| | Overall business finance | Razorpay | Complete stack: payment gateway, UPI, subscriptions, payroll, banking, lending, APIs. Widely used by startups and enterprises. | | Payment gateway & payouts | Cashfree Payments | Excellent for collections, instant payouts, vendor payments, identity verification, and Banking-as-a-Service APIs. | | Enterprise payment processing | PayU | Strong for large merchants, recurring billing, AI-focused developer tools, and profitable operations in FY26. | | Banking APIs & embedded finance | Decentro | Popular for KYC, account verification, UPI, lending, and banking integrations. | | Lending infrastructure | Perfios | Market leader in financial data aggregation, credit underwriting, and decisioning for banks and NBFCs. | | Expense management | Open (Open Financial Technologies) | Business current accounts with expense cards, accounting integrations, and cash-flow tools. | | SME banking | Tide India | Easy current accounts, invoicing, bookkeeping, and expense tracking for small businesses. | | Credit & working capital | Cred, Navi | Useful for business founders needing credit products and financial services, though not full business operating platforms. | ### Best picks by company size - **Startup (0–50 employees):** Razorpay + Open - **SME:** Cashfree Payments + Open or Tide - **Large enterprise:** PayU + Razorpay Enterprise + Perfios - **Marketplace/SaaS:** Razorpay (subscriptions) or Cashfree (bulk payouts) - **Fintech building products:** Decentro + Perfios ### My overall ranking for Indian businesses in 2026 1.
